On average across the year,
no, Svalbard and Jan Mayen is not hotter than
Centennial, Colorado
.
Svalbard and Jan Mayen has an average temperature of -1°C/30°F and Centennial, Colorado has an average temperature of 11°C/52°F.
Svalbard and Jan Mayen's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 9°C/48°F, which is not hotter than Centennial, Colorado's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 31°C/88°F).
On average across the year, yes, Svalbard and Jan Mayen is colder than Centennial, Colorado . Svalbard and Jan Mayen has an average minimum temperature of -3°C/27°F and Centennial, Colorado has an average minimum temperature of 3°C/37°F.
On average across the year,
yes, Svalbard and Jan Mayen has more rain than
Centennial, Colorado. Svalbard and Jan Mayen has an average annual rainfall of 503mm and Centennial, Colorado has an average annual rainfall of 395mm.
Svalbard and Jan Mayen's wettest month is September, with an average monthly rainfall of 70mm, which is drier than Centennial, Colorado's wettest month (May, with an average monthly rainfall of 71mm).
